Transaction 38b90460a6c239677be7c08d77b7f34533bb72b3e02cc12dcc5e839f7963724a
1 Input
1 Output
-
38b90460a6c239677be7c08d77b7f34533bb72b3e02cc12dcc5e839f7963724a:0
- value
- 149999435
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d3ebc0e790c07b043caece67152def3b73e325a OP_EQUALVERIFY OP_CHECKSIG
- address
- LLRzCamGxpVMoQo3UuKATZZiiFHcJ4JGPA